This specification covers the requirements of titanium and titanium alloy tubing intended for surface condensers, evaporators, and heat exchangers. Grade 7-- Unalloyed titanium plus 0.12 to 0.25 % palladium
Titanium and titanium alloy tubes are new structural materials. Due to titanium has the advantages of high melting point, high strength, good toughness, fatigue resistance, acid and alkali corrosion resistance, low thermal conductivity, and good high and low temperature resistance, it is widely used in chemical heat exchange equipment. In general, titanium tubes have been widely used in seawater desalination, petroleum, chemical industry, mechanical equipment, nuclear power equipment and other fields, and playing a huge and important role.

Chemical Composition %
Grade | Carbon | Oxygen | Nitrogen | Hydrogen | Iron | Palladium | Other each | Other total |
7 | 0.08 max | 0.25 max | 0.03max | 0.015max | 0.30max | 0.12-0.25 | 0.1max | 0.4max |

Tensile Requirements
Grade | Yield Strength (Mpa) | Tensile Strength (Mpa) | Elongation (%) |
7A | 275min-450max | 345min | 20 min |
A Properties for material in the annealed condition.
Flaring Requirements
Grade | Expansion of Inside Diameter |
7 / 7H | 20% min |
